The best budget earbuds with great sound quality

It is possible to purchase a set of budget earbuds without sacrificing your listening experience – and eardrums – in the process. The JLab Go Air Pop is a terrific cheap option that makes it possible for discerning listeners to enjoy solid sound at a budget price.

They don’t only beat anything in their price range for sound; they belie their lowly price point, sounding far better than you’d expect for its cheap price. Our testing of these wireless earbuds proved that vocals are relatively well handled through the mids, the bass is sensibly handled, and the soundstage is relatively expansive. 

GO Air POP features 8+ hours of playtime in each earbud and 24+ extra hours from the charging case (32+ hours total). Return to the case to recharge the buds, and use the integrated USB cable to charge the case.Use either earbud independently or use both together. A built-in MEMS microphone in each bud ensures clear calls.

The JLab Go Air Pop is a very affordable proposition and has a spec sheet that no other solution to date has managed at this level. If your budget is up to $20 / £20 / AU$50, that should suffice.

The Best Overall In-Ear Headphones

In every respect, the Sony WF-1000XM4 are either ‘very good’ or ‘very good indeed’ –and taken as a complete package they’re very difficult to lay a glove on.

Sony is largely responsible for the health of the active noise-cancelling, true wireless earbuds market. With the WF-1000XM4, the company has combined performance, ergonomics, and build quality more effectively than ever before. 

Compared to their predecessors, the Sony WF-1000XM3, these new wireless earphones offer enough quality-of-life features to make them worth upgrading to, even if they are more expensive.  They may lack aptX support, they make up for that with great call quality, excellent in-app features, and a sense you’ve bought a classy pair of earbuds.

Listening to Kate Bush’s Lake Tahoe, the ability of the WF-1000XM4 to identify and incorporate the tiniest details or the most fleeting transients into a much broader picture was obvious. ‘Communicative’ may seem a redundant word when discussing a person’s singing voice, but here it’s absolutely appropriate: if they’re anything, the WF-1000XM4 are communicative.

That may mean that other true wireless earbuds surpass the Sony WF-1000XM4 in particular areas – noise cancellation, for example – but no other model comes close to offering such excellent quality across the board. That’s why the Sony WF-1000XM4 are hands-down the best true wireless earbuds you can buy today.

Best ln-ear Earphones

Today life for many is unimaginable without favorite music. So earphones are an integral part of many people’s lives today, since they allow you to attain your favorite music wherever and whenever you are anywhere.

Bose 774373-0010

 

These are high-quality headphones from Bose that give you full freedom of movement while weighing almost nothing. Nonetheless, the technology used makes them very reliable and powerful. The earbuds are waterproofed, so sweat and rainwater will never hurt them or put them out of business. The charging time is only two hours, after which the buds will work for 5 hours straight.

TOZO T6

 

This model has very good bass and its speakers are 6mm in diameter, providing a very natural and realistic sound. Top-notch sound quality is paired with water resistance, and you can submerge them in water for up to 30 minutes without any damage. The holder also lets you charge them on the go without wires or other difficulties

Samsung Galaxy Buds

 

These earbuds make your ears feel very soft and comfortable, and that’s what they do without giving you the slightest bit of discomfort. Because of their excellent fit, the earbuds are able to cancel almost all noise except the music you’re currently listening to. So you can focus on your work and music.

JBL TUNE 120TWS

These wireless earphones have a frequency range of 20 to 20000 hertz, making them have real bass and it sounds very realistic for that reason.The battery-powered earphones last for four hours on one charge. The earphones are remarkably affordable for the level of quality they offer, and you can expect to hear professional-level bass from them.

JLab Audio JBuds

The earphones are interesting for having a very long battery lifetime. The earphones themselves are able to give 6 hours each, and the charging case bears a very large battery, which recharges the earphones. The ergonomic shape of the ear-hook allows it to fit even smaller ears. The gel tips can be removed and replaced with foam tips, choosing whatever fits you the best.
